11 Facts About Brent Nelsen

1.

Brent Franklin Nelsen is an American political science professor at Furman University in Greenville, South Carolina.

2.

Brent Nelsen served as chair of the South Carolina Educational Television Commission, having been appointed to the position by South Carolina governor Nikki Haley in 2011.

3.

Brent Nelsen was reappointed to an additional six-year term in 2014.

4.

Brent Nelsen was confirmed by the Senate on August 1,2013.

5.

Brent Nelsen serves on the board as the chair of the Spectrum Committee, which oversees CPB Board activity regarding the FCC's auction of television broadcast spectrum.

6.

Brent Nelsen has taught political science at Furman University in Greenville, South Carolina, since 1989.

7.

Brent Nelsen was chair of the Furman Department of Political Science from 2003 to 2009.

8.

Brent Nelsen served as president of the South Carolina Political Science Association from 2009 to 2010 and president of Christians in Political Science from 2004 to 2006.

9.

Brent Nelsen's scholarship focuses on the European Union, especially the role of religion in the formation of attitudes toward European integration.

10.

Brent Nelsen is married to Lori Nelsen and has three children and two grandchildren.

11.

Brent Nelsen was a founding member of Redeemer Presbyterian Church in Greenville, South Carolina.
